5

CommandTで行うのと同様の方法でファイル内の文字列を検索(grep / ackなど)する方法はvimにありますか?

つまり、検索ウィンドウを呼び出したとしましょう。これまでに書いた文字列に一致する可能性のあるものは、入力を続けると表示され始めます。

4

2 に答える 2

4

私はあなたが望むことを正確に行うためのネイティブな(のように:set findasyoutype)方法はないと思います。

しかし、そのためのプラグインがあります!まあ、少なくとも3つ:

  • LustyExplorerは、コマンドを通じてこの機能を提供します:LustyBufferGrep。VimをRubyサポート付きでコンパイルする必要があります。
  • CtrlPも、line拡張機能を通じてこの機能を提供します。
  • また、今まで使ったことのないあいまい検索ツールもお試しいただけます。
于 2012-03-16T13:47:51.107 に答える
1

CommandTでどのように表示されるかはわかりませんが、コマンドを発行する:set incsearch(または.vimrcに入れる)と、通常どおり検索すると/、vimを使用して最初に見つかったアイテムが強調表示されます。

于 2012-03-16T10:18:35.733 に答える